Palm has unleashed its newest release on June 6 2009- Palm Pre, a Smartphone that is designed according to our life style. The Pre incorporates a 3.1-inch touchscreen over a highly resolution HVGA liquid crystal show. The touchscreen permits for manipulation of the UI with fingers instead of a stylus that is commonly used in older Palm phones and PDAs. Below the show is the Gesture Area, a touch-sensitive area with LED below lighting that allows additional touch commands.

The Pre also features a full QWERTY keyboard which is similar other recent Palm phones. On the Pre, the keyboard slides out, and is curved to follow the outline of the creature face. In addition to the keyboard, the mobile features a single button in the center of the Gesture Area, a volume rocker switch on the side and a ringer switch on the top.

The Pre features three input sensors that allow it to respond to its surroundings. An accelerometer will automatically change the orientation of the show between landscape and portrait when the device is rotated in the user’s hands. A surrounding light sensor allows the Pre to automatically adjust the brightness of its show. A proximity sensor allows the Pre to disregard touch inputs when the phone is held close to a user’s face during a call. The Pre also has an integrated 3 megapixel digital camera with LED flash.
